camelcase breaking changes

npm

6 curated breaking changes across major versions of camelcase. Use this as a migration checklist before bumping dependencies.

6
changes
Breaking changes by transition
  • v8.0.0 \u2192 v9.0.0breaking

    Preserve leading underscores and dollar signs 79b9a64

  • v8.0.0 \u2192 v9.0.0breaking

    Require Node.js 20 3fcce3b

  • v7.0.1 \u2192 v8.0.0breaking

    Require Node.js 16 3d497a1

  • v6.3.0 \u2192 v7.0.0breaking

    Require Node.js 14 1d2e9e1

  • v6.3.0 \u2192 v7.0.0breaking

    This package is now pure ESM. **Please [read this](https://gist.github.com/sindresorhus/a39789f98801d908bbc7ff3ecc99d99c).**

  • v5.3.1 \u2192 v6.0.0breaking

    Require Node.js 10 (#62) 878bc44 Note: If you need to support Firefox, stay on version 5 as version 6 uses regex features not available in Firefox.

API access

Get this data programmatically \u2014 free, no authentication.

curl https://depscope.dev/api/breaking/npm/camelcase
camelcase breaking changes — npm migration guide | DepScope